| Locally Sourced Restaurant  The River Nile flows slowly and leisurely through Africa, but could it make it as far as Hamburg? No, not quite! But the Restaurant Nil is one of the patrons of the Slow Food movement, specialising in taking time to enjoy culinary delights. The menu is geared around regional produce sourced from organic farms in and around Hamburg and neighbouring regions, used to create exciting dishes with imaginative and creative flair. There is a 4-course menu available that changes every month and Das Abendbrot menu is a Sunday special. This menu is for parties of 4 and can be pre-ordered. The Nil entertains its guests over 3 levels and an outdoor dining area offers extra space in the summer. If you fancy trying out this tasty organic cuisine cooked in the spirit of the Slow Food movement, why not sign up for a cookery course at the Nil?
